Wonder Man makers have something to say about Season 2. Months after the Marvel series was renewed for another season, co-creators Andrew Guest and Destin Daniel Cretton weighed in on what is in store for Simon Williams.

Yahya Abdul-Mateen II and Ben Kingsley will be returning as Williams and Trevor Slattery, with Guest serving as showrunner and Cretton as director. Both of whom are also executive producers of the upcoming season. Wonder Man becomes the third live-action MCU series to receive a second season, joining Loki and Daredevil: Born Again.
What is the Wonder Man Season 2 update?
The latest update on Wonder Man Season 2 comes from Andrew Guest, who revealed that it would focus on Simon and Trevor. An excerpt from a comment to The Hollywood Reporter reads, “Guest says season two will reckon with Simon and Trevor’s legal standing without abandoning their charming dynamic as actors-in-arms.” He further added, “Simon makes a real friend for the first time in his life. Moving forward, that is going to be more important to him as a person than any dream role.”
Destin Daniel Cretton, while remaining tight-lipped to Variety about the upcoming installment, assured fans that it would remain true to its spirit. “We love these characters. We’re not planning to suddenly turn this into a completely different show,” Cretton said.
